Abstract
A label free optical biosensor consisting of a macroporous silicon microcavity has been demonstrated. This new biosensing platform allows the infiltration of large biological targets inside the sensor and significantly enhances the biosensing performance in protein-to-protein recognition and bacterial cells detection.
